But you are not observing the array at all, you create a proxy and the proxy forwards changes to the array. The question is how to actually observe the array itself. Naming the proxy "arrayToObserve" is misleading. Those proxy and the array are two entirely different objects. – Winchestro Aug 3 '17 at 13:37 GitHub - GoogleChrome/proxy-polyfill: Proxy object polyfill This is a polyfill for the Proxy object, part of ES6. See the MDN docs or Introducing ES2015 Proxies for more information on Proxy itself. Unlike other polyfills, this does not require Object.observe, which is no longer supported anywhere.. The polyfill supports just a limited number of proxy 'traps'. It also works by calling seal on the object passed to Proxy. 7 Best Free Proxy Websites to Access Blocked Websites

